Output ca506129ba767fcff664411a83ca4d5a56c35d196186893b4f0dd26e829b395d:0

value
299964661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0882a9c6afa413d3893d50d91debbaf4b2ea46cb OP_EQUAL
address
32U1riUPiBFAjBNU62f8wb7pdvsaYW6xPu
transaction
ca506129ba767fcff664411a83ca4d5a56c35d196186893b4f0dd26e829b395d
confirmations
323264
spent
true